    Jambojet, a brand of Kenya Airways, is Kenya's first low-cost airline. Operating from Jomo Kenyatta International Airport in Nairobi, Jambojet has set to revolutionize the way you travel by opening up the skies for all to fly for less.     Information Systems Operations Manager

    Role Profile

    Reporting to: Head of IS

    Description:

    The IS Operations manager will

    • Lead a team of Business Systems Analysts, Functional Owners and Managers through the successful implementation of Business Systems throughout the airline.
    • Work with these team members and internal customers from project inception to delivery and continuously monitor the effectiveness of business systems and implement improvements and optimization
    • Be responsible for the overall online product development strategy, managing and ensuring implementation of various initiatives across all digital platforms with the objective of increasing self-servicing penetration, revenue growth and customer acquisition.

    Job Requirements:

    • Be a key part of the Business Systems strategic development process and fully support the Head of IS in terms of excellence in executing and implementing the strategy to ensure that the set objectives are met.
    • Provide users with guidance in both emerging technologies as well as application of best practice implementation and usage, in order to ensure that they use technology in the best way possible.
    • Manage business Systems analysis through the entire business analysis life cycle in order to ensure solutions proposed are aligned with customer expectation.
    • Manage the elicitation and documentation and communication of user/business and technical and requirements by the business Systems Analysts in order to ensure that business automation needs are meet and that the solutions proposed are viable
    • Manage the inter-departmental client relationship, drawing on resources throughout the company in order to deliver on business needs through a coordinated development of related systems.
    • Collaborate closely with other IS sections in order to drive bespoke requirements to be developed for in-house customer departments in a timely manner.
    • Manage business system implementation projects from inception through delivery, and continue to perform post-implementation audits and implement continuous improvements in order to ensure solution delivered is continuously aligned with business needs
    • Ensure that business systems implementation meet set business objectives, bring about desired improvements in the target business area, and are delivered within time and budget allocations in order to ensure that benefits proposed in the business case are meet
    • Develop a strong and pervasive project management discipline in order to ensure consistency in Business systems implementation.
    • Liaise with project sponsors on an ongoing basis in order to ensure that they are fully informed on the projects progress
    • Manage the vendor from evaluation to selection and any scope change thereafter in order to ensure that Jambojet gets maximum benefits from the relationship with the vendor
    • Manage the identification and resolution of conflicts in order to ensure the smooth running of Business Systems implementation
    • Develop and enforce business system testing standards throughout the life cycle of a business system in order to ensure that the business systems continuously meet documented user and functional requirements.
    • Manage external project resources and/or vendors in order to ensure that all project needs, milestones and timeframes will be met.
    • Manage the deployment of a structured change management approach and methodology for the people side change caused by business systems implementation efforts in order to ensure smooth uptake of business systems by User departments.
    • Ensure the identification of potential people-side risks and anticipated points of resistance, to develop specific plans in order to mitigate and address the concerns.
    • Managing planning and control section and project budgets to ensure that the expenditure is within budget
    • Design, develop, test, optimize and maintain websites and applications according to current web standards and industry best practices.
    • Create Vision Boards to communicate product enhancement goals, EPICs, metrics, and release priorities
    • Develop and maintain the Product Backlog. Communicate release priorities, project progress and post-launch results
    • Create wireframes and collaborate with 3rd party vendors to create mockups and prototypes. Solicit and negotiate design feedback from internal stakeholders.
    • Lead the measurement and reporting of all ecommerce KPIs as well as conducting and presenting ad-hoc analyses and reports.
    • Directly responsible for strategic and day-to-day support analytics needs around promotions and customer experience.
    • Create strategy to optimize paid search and display campaigns
    • Work with the agency to change bids and bid strategy with the seasons, keyword expansion, bid optimization, ad text optimization, reviewing costly keywords and evaluating negative keywords.
    • Engage with technology and tools required to fuel paid search and website conversion success

    Key Requirements:

    • Good knowledge of current IT de-facto standards for operating systems, databases, and infrastructure.
    • Membership and other relevant IT certification and good knowledge of a people change management methodology an added advantage.
    • Demonstrated success in budget and financial management
    • Bachelor's degree from a recognized university in Information Systems, Computer Science, or Information technology with 3+ years of experience in an e-commerce environment with product development, analytics and paid search.
    • Thorough understanding of Internet technology and a strong understanding of how to apply internet into business strategy.
    • 3+ years of management experience in digital experience, including e-commerce and product management
    • Working knowledge of web usability conventions, Responsive Design, Information Architecture and user testing.
    • Expert in Google Analytics and Google AdWords with accompanying Google Certifications.
    • Master level of understanding of paid search with experience of running paid advertising campaigns with these platforms preferable.
    • Strong data analysis and problem-solving skills with sound knowledge of statistical and forecasting methods
    • Strong understanding of e-commerce dashboards, web analytics, and statistics.

    Key Competencies

    • Strong Commercial Orientation
    • Excellent analytical skills.
    • Project Management skills.
    • Previous experience in managing third party vendor and internal services is essential.
    • Ideally, the candidate must have ancillary revenue experience in airline or related business.
    • Proven ability to negotiate and work within a multi-cultural environment.
    • Excellent people management skills, proven negotiation and leadership capability.
